WebOct 2, 2014 · This paint dried mainly because of a Calcium carbonate addition instead of more fast and expensive Zinc Oxide. Calcium works slowly, but works. Pure Titanium white without Zinc or even Calcium, never become hard dried. Even after 17 years, according to a newest Smithsonian institute tests. barbara weber kainz https://pltconstruction.com

WebIf you're able to throw out paint in your state and town, you can dry out smaller amounts of latex paint. If you have less than half a gallon of paint, add cat litter or sawdust to the can. Leave the can open and let the paint dry until it's solid. If you have larger quantities of paint, pour the paint into several heavy garbage bags, then add ...

Can I switch … If you attempt to paint in full sun or when it is very hot outside, the paint will dry too quickly and won't adhere properly. On the other hand, when you attempt to paint when it's too cold and wet, the opposite will happen and your paint will dry very slowly or not at all!
